Choose open-r1 if…
- Requirements: Min 8 GB RAM; Installation requires CUDA version 12.4 and PyTorch v2.6.0, with specific dependencies like vLLM and FlashAttention that are critical..
- Tags unique to open-r1: deepseek-r1, rl pipeline, vllm, cuda.
- Use Open-R1 when you need a detailed understanding of how DeepSeek-R1 operates, considering the project closely mirrors its architecture and processes.
When NOT to use open-r1
- Avoid Open-R1 if your hardware does not support CUDA 12.4 or cannot run PyTorch `v2.6.0`, as this may lead to errors.
- Do not use it if the need for rapid experimentation outweighs the value of detailed replication, since the multi-stage training and datasets curation process can be time-consuming.
Choose openpi if…
- Tags unique to openpi: ubuntu 22.04, fine-tuning, lora, model parallelism.
- When you have an NVIDIA GPU with at least 8 GB of VRAM for inference or at least 22.5 GB to fine-tune models using LoRA (Low-Rank Adaptation) on a single GPU.
- More recently updated (last pushed Jun 16, 2026).
When NOT to use openpi
- When your project is not compatible with Ubuntu 22.04 or if you do not have access to a supported GPU configuration.
- If you need to support multi-node training, as this capability has yet to be implemented in the current version of openpi.
